> Currently when booting without a console module you get the following error:
> {noformat}
> 13:32:30,936 ERROR [org.jboss.msc.service.fail] MSC00001: Failed to start service jboss.serverManagement.controller.management.http: org.jboss.msc.service.StartException in service jboss.serverManagement.controller.management.http: Failed to start serverManagement socket

> It would be better to run in ConsoleMode.NO_CONSOLE if that module is not available.
> (Possibly with a friendly user message.)
